Default Default screen on infotainment is settings?

I just took delivery of my 22 F150 on Wednesday and one thing that has been driving me crazy is when I start my truck the Sync 4 is always on settings. I use wireless carplay, which I love, but when my phone connects the screen just stays on settings. Is this normal and does anyone know a way to have the screen switch to carplay when your phone connects?

My truck never goes to CarPlay, it only lights up an icon on the bottom of the screen, next to Audio icon. It will switch to CarPlay if I get a phone call or text message . Now that’s the way I saved my personal profile, have you tried changing your profile and saving it?
